    Assembler

     

    Job ID: #71985

     

    Pay Range: $18-21

    Key Responsibilities

    Perform hand?assembly operations on CCAs: masking, component placement, lead forming, bonding, and staking per work instructions and engineering drawings.

     

    Utilize precision tools (tweezer sets, microscopes, soldering irons, staking equipment, etc.) to achieve tight tolerances and proper alignment.

     

    Conduct in?process inspections (visual, dimensional, continuity) and document results using inspection worksheets or electronic data capture systems.

     

    Identify non?conforming parts or processes, initiate corrective actions, and log findings in the quality system.

     

    Maintain clean workstations, follow ESD control procedures, and adhere to safety and environmental policies.

     

    Collaborate with engineering, quality, and production teams to resolve assembly issues and improve processes.

     

    Participate in continuous?improvement initiatives (5S, Kaizen) and suggest workflow enhancements.

    Required Qualifications

    High School Diploma or equivalent; technical or associate degree in electronics manufacturing, engineering technology, or related field is a plus.

     

    2+?years of hands?on experience assembling circuit board assemblies, preferably in a high?mix, low?volume environment.

     

    Proven inspection experience (visual, dimensional, AOI) with a strong eye for detail.

    Preferred Qualifications

    Experience with masking and unmasking processes for selective soldering or conformal coating.

     

    Exposure to lead forming and staking techniques for high?frequency or RF boards.

     

    Prior work in aerospace/defense or with military?specification hardware.

     

    Familiar with CS400 (cut and clinch) and other hand insert equipment of PTH parts

     

    IPC/J-STD-001 certifications

     

    Wave/Select Solder experience

     

    Benefits provided: 401K, medical, dental, and vision, sick time as applicable to state law
